The Common Good and Coronavirus: Time to Re-Think Politics?

The Common Good and Coronavirus: Time to Re-Think Politics?

by Taylor Fulkerson, SJ | Apr 20, 2020 | Economics, Faith & Politics, In the News, Justice    ~ Approx. 6 mins

It may seem an inopportune moment to rethink our political system as we find ourselves in the midst of a pandemic. However, the unprecedented near-halt of our society and economy has given us a rare opportunity to step back and re-examine how we structure our world...
